Sinopsis

Sociologist George Yancey critiques four models of race (colorblindness, Anglo-conformity, multiculturalism and white responsibility), and introduces a new model (mutual responsibility). He offers hope that people of all races can walk together on a shared path toward racial reconciliation--not as adversaries but as collaborators and partners.

Acerca del autor

George Yancey (Ph.D., University of Texas) is associate professor of sociology at the University of North Texas, specializing in race/ethnicity and biracial families. He is the coauthor of United by Faith, coeditor of Just Don't Marry One, and the author of Beyond Black and White and One Body, One Spirit. He is the founder of Reconciliation Consulting, helping churches and ministries develop and sustain a multiracial emphasis.
